MILLAIS, J. G

Life of Frederick Courtney Selous, D.S.O. Capt. 25th Royal Fusiliers.

Published: Longmans, London, 1918

Edition: 1st

8vo. xiii,387pp. 16 plates, index. A very good if slightly worn and marked copy in the publisher's dark blue cloth. Gilt titles. Scattered foxing mainly to the title page and prelims.

Born in 1851 and educated at Rugby school, Selous left for Africa in 1870 to be a big game hunter, he spent much of his time hunting in sub-Saharan Africa and served in the Matabele wars. During the great war, he was given a commission in the 25th Btn of the Fusiliers, The Frontiersman at the age 63 was killed during the campaign. Later a unit of the Rhodesian Special forces took his name as the Selous Scouts.
